i have had the dealer install spots on my car, but the only problem with them is that they shine in a pinspot way. This, if you have 4 of them is fantastic, but with only 2 i find that it is not sufficient.

The best thing to do is go to PIAA online, www.piaa.co.uk and then get a set of driving beam lamps. They look exactly like the mini ones, but to be honest. Come with better bulbs, they also beam much wider than the mini ones. Fitting can be tricky but any car electrical person will fit them for cheap!

BMW charged me £375 for fitting, when i wanted more spots, they said it would cost another £375, so i left it!!
